Mac OS X Deployment v10.5
Course Format: Classroom
School/Trainer: Novaworks Computers Systems
Training Center(s)/Venue(s): New York City, United States

This three-day course focuses on solutions for deploying software, ranging from the installation of individual files to the deployment of complete system images to multiple computers. Students then apply what they’ve learned to create a full deployment plan that includes testing, hardware and software deployment, auditing and maintenance. Mac OS X Directory Services v10.5
Course Format: Classroom
School/Trainer: Novaworks Computers Systems
Training Center(s)/Venue(s): New York City, United States

This four-day course focuses on both Mac OS X as a directory service client, and Mac OS X Server as a directory server. Cross platform solutions are emphasized in both instances. Mac OS X Server Essentials v10.5
Course Format: Classroom
School/Trainer: Novaworks Computers Systems
Training Center(s)/Venue(s): New York City, United States

Mac OS X Server Essentials is a four-day course designed to give technical coordinators and entry-level system administrators the skills, tools, and knowledge to implement and maintain a network that uses Mac OS X Server. Apple Certified Macintosh Technician Training is a five-day course that teaches students how to identify and resolve issues with Apple desktop and portable computers.
